our classes
Girl Talk Theatre acting classes begin with a short time of sharing and enjoying each other’s company. We then begin exercises and theatre games with a goal to build community and trust, teach basic theatre skills and to just laugh and have a good time together. The participants have a chance to enjoy and be inspired by each other’s creativity. The classes then move towards the use of theatre exercises that give the women a vehicle to tell their stories in a safe way.

our inspiration
To create the lesson plans, we pull from a large variety of effective exercises Iearned and utilized with success during many years as a theatre artists. We also incorporate the work of Brazilian director Augosto Boal and his technique for Theatre of the Oppressed. Señor Boal has spent many years working with those oppressed politically and oppressed through addiction, depression, violence and other issues that are relevant to the women participating. His techniques have proven to be successful and have helped oppressed populations all over the world for many decades.

These exercises that are the focus of the class offer the women a non-threatening way of telling their story. The techniques we offer are tools to tell their story in a fun, organic and non-confrontational way – allowing bits and pieces of the story to come out as the teller feels comfortable. When we refer to the women’s stories, we want to be clear that we mean their whole story. Of course we are deeply interested in facilitating the telling of their story of homelessness and poverty, but we also want to offer ways for them to tell the rest of their story. We offer them prompts that will give them an opportunity to tell us about other important aspects of their lives such as their hopes, dreams, favorite memories, stories about their children, what they dreamed of being when they grew up – whatever they want to share. In the midst of their desperate situation these memories can easily be forgotten or put away. This is an environment where those stories are valued, validated and celebrated in a safe and fun environment.
